Powered by Pair ImageMagick logo
Image Magick
Main Page | Namespace List | Class Hierarchy | Alphabetical List | Data Structures | File List | Namespace Members | Data Fields | Globals | Related Pages

Magick::DrawableGravity Class Reference

#include <Drawable.h>

Inheritance diagram for Magick::DrawableGravity:

Inheritance graph
[legend]
Collaboration diagram for Magick::DrawableGravity:

Collaboration graph
[legend]

Public Member Functions

 DrawableGravity (GravityType gravity_)
 ~DrawableGravity (void)
void operator() (MagickLib::DrawContext context_) const
DrawableBasecopy () const
void gravity (GravityType gravity_)
GravityType gravity (void) const
 DrawableGravity (GravityType gravity_)
 ~DrawableGravity (void)
void operator() (MagickLib::DrawContext context_) const
DrawableBasecopy () const
void gravity (GravityType gravity_)
GravityType gravity (void) const

Private Attributes

GravityType _gravity

Constructor & Destructor Documentation

Magick::DrawableGravity::DrawableGravity GravityType  gravity_  )  [inline]
 

Definition at line 965 of file Drawable.h.

00966 : _gravity(gravity_) 00967 { 00968 }

Magick::DrawableGravity::~DrawableGravity void   ) 
 

Definition at line 685 of file Drawable.cpp.

00686 { 00687 }

Magick::DrawableGravity::DrawableGravity GravityType  gravity_  )  [inline]
 

Definition at line 965 of file Drawable.h.

00966 : _gravity(gravity_) 00967 { 00968 }

Magick::DrawableGravity::~DrawableGravity void   ) 
 


Member Function Documentation

DrawableBase* Magick::DrawableGravity::copy  )  const [virtual]
 

Implements Magick::DrawableBase.

Magick::DrawableBase * Magick::DrawableGravity::copy  )  const [virtual]
 

Implements Magick::DrawableBase.

Definition at line 693 of file Drawable.cpp.

00694 { 00695 return new DrawableGravity(*this); 00696 }

GravityType Magick::DrawableGravity::gravity void   )  const [inline]
 

Definition at line 982 of file Drawable.h.

References GravityType.

00983 { 00984 return _gravity; 00985 }

void Magick::DrawableGravity::gravity GravityType  gravity_  )  [inline]
 

Definition at line 978 of file Drawable.h.

00979 { 00980 _gravity = gravity_; 00981 }

GravityType Magick::DrawableGravity::gravity void   )  const [inline]
 

Definition at line 982 of file Drawable.h.

References GravityType.

00983 { 00984 return _gravity; 00985 }

void Magick::DrawableGravity::gravity GravityType  gravity_  )  [inline]
 

Definition at line 978 of file Drawable.h.

00979 { 00980 _gravity = gravity_; 00981 }

void Magick::DrawableGravity::operator() MagickLib::DrawContext  context_  )  const [virtual]
 

Implements Magick::DrawableBase.

void Magick::DrawableGravity::operator() MagickLib::DrawContext  context_  )  const [virtual]
 

Implements Magick::DrawableBase.

Definition at line 689 of file Drawable.cpp.

References DrawSetGravity().

00690 { 00691 DrawSetGravity( context_, _gravity ); 00692 }

Here is the call graph for this function:


Field Documentation

GravityType Magick::DrawableGravity::_gravity [private]
 

Definition at line 988 of file Drawable.h.


The documentation for this class was generated from the following files:
Generated on Mon Oct 25 13:47:38 2004 for ImageMagick by doxygen 1.3.7
ImageMagick Copyright © 2004, ImageMagick Studio LLC